I've popped the incubator back into the polystyrene crate that it was packaged in to try & insulate the bottom so that the temp can hold as warm as possible. It seems to be working as it's now sitting around 37.9•C & finally, the humidity is holding between 57-60%. 2 chicks required assistance as they were "Stuck" so I peeled back a tiny bit of shell around the pip hole & punctured the membrane, they both broke out instantly in my hand as soon as I misted the membrane & it softened. It was very dry. I'm not bothering to fill the water channels as they simply pour straight out. Days ago I placed a large dish of hot water in the middle & a sponge inside that & I've been misting with hot water every 4hrs ish. Since stabilizing the temp & humidity several more eggs have started to rock n roll around. The 2 hatched chicks that needed help are still inside the bator to dry & regain strength as they appeared quite weak after a 3 day struggle. Many eggs are heavy, warm & moving.
